Hawaiian shirts for men, often characterized by their vibrant colors and floral patterns, have a fascinating history that reflects cultural exchanges and evolving fashion trends. But how did these shirts, originally rooted in the Hawaiian Islands, become a global fashion phenomenon?

The Origins of Hawaiian Shirts for Men

The story of Hawaiian shirts for men begins in the early 20th century. Immigrant tailors in Hawaii started creating shirts using colorful fabrics, inspired by the local flora and fauna. These shirts, known as "Aloha shirts," were designed for comfort in the tropical climate and quickly gained popularity among locals and tourists alike.

  • Early designs featured traditional Hawaiian motifs.
  • Shirts were often made from lightweight cotton or rayon.
  • The term "Aloha shirt" was popularized in the 1930s.

Hawaiian Shirts for Men in Popular Culture

As the mid-20th century approached, Hawaiian shirts for men began to make their mark in popular culture. Celebrities and film stars donned these shirts, further enhancing their appeal. For instance, the iconic Elvis Presley wore a Hawaiian shirt in the movie "Blue Hawaii," which significantly contributed to the shirt's popularity.

Moreover, the shirts became synonymous with leisure and relaxation, often associated with vacations and tropical getaways. This cultural shift helped solidify the Hawaiian shirt's status as a staple in men's casual wear.

The Evolution of Hawaiian Shirts for Men

Over the decades, Hawaiian shirts for men have evolved in both design and fabric. Today, they come in various styles, from classic button-ups to modern short-sleeve options. The introduction of new materials, such as polyester blends, has made these shirts more durable and easier to care for.

Furthermore, designers have expanded the range of patterns and colors, catering to diverse tastes. Whether you prefer bold prints or subtle designs, there is a Hawaiian shirt that fits your style.
